hole 詞典解釋hole的解釋
1. 洞;坑;孔眼
A hole is a hollow space in something solid, with an opening on one side.
e.g. He took a shovel, dug a hole, and buried his once-prized possessions...
他拿起一把鐵锨,挖了個坑,將自己曾經(jīng)珍愛的物品埋了起來。
e.g. The builders had cut holes into the soft stone to support the ends of the beams.
建筑工人在軟石上挖了洞以支撐梁端。
2. (貫穿的)孔洞
A hole is an opening in something that goes right through it.
e.g. These tiresome creatures eat holes in the leaves...
這些討厭的蟲子在葉子上咬出了洞。
e.g. Armed robbers broke into the jeweller's through a hole in the wall.
持槍劫匪鉆過墻洞闖進了珠寶店。
3. (鼠、兔等小動物的)洞穴,窩
A hole is the home or hiding place of a mouse, rabbit, or other small animal.
e.g. ...a rabbit hole.
兔窩
4. (法律、理論、論點等的)漏洞,缺陷,破綻
A hole in a law, theory, or argument is a fault or weakness that it has.
e.g. There were some holes in that theory, some unanswered questions.
那個理論中有一些漏洞,一些問題沒有解答。
5. 糟糕的地方;鬼地方
If you refer to a place as a hole, you are emphasizing that you think it is very unpleasant.
e.g. Why don't you leave this awful hole and come to live with me?
你為什么不離開這個破地方,搬過來和我住?
6. (9洞或18洞高爾夫球場的)球洞(指從球座到球穴的一段區(qū)域)
A hole is also one of the nine or eighteen sections of a golf course.
e.g. I played nine holes with Gary Player today.
我今天和加里?普萊耶打了9洞高爾夫球。
7. (高爾夫球場上的)球穴
A hole is one of the places on a golf course that the ball must drop into, usually marked by a flag.
8. (高爾夫球比賽中)擊球入穴
If you hole in a game of golf, you hit the ball so that it goes into the hole.
e.g. He holed from nine feet at the 18th...
他打到第18洞時從9英尺外擊球入穴。
e.g. Frost holed a bunker shot from 50 feet to snatch the title by one stroke.
弗羅斯特在50英尺外的沙坑中擊球入穴,以一桿的優(yōu)勢獲得冠軍。

9. 打出破洞于,炸出窟窿于(建筑物、船只等上)
If something such as a building or ship is holed, holes are made in it by guns or other weapons.
e.g. Blocks of flats have been holed and some shells have fallen within the historic ramparts.
幾棟公寓樓被炸出了窟窿,幾枚炮彈還落在了古護城墻內(nèi)。
10. 絕對不需要
If you say that you need something or someone like a hole in the head, you are emphasizing that you do not want them and that they would only add to the problems that you already have.
e.g. We need more folk heroes like we need a hole in the head.
我們絕對不需要有更多的民間英雄了。
11. 置身困境;處境尷尬
If you say that you are in a hole, you mean that you are in a difficult or embarrassing situation.
e.g. He admitted that the government was in 'a dreadful hole'.
他承認政府目前“處境極為尷尬”。

12. (高爾夫球運動中從發(fā)球區(qū)的)一桿入穴
If you get a hole in one in golf, you get the golf ball into the hole with a single stroke.
e.g. All they ever dream about is getting a hole in one.
他們一直夢想著能一桿入穴。
13. 在(論點或理論)中挑毛病
If you pick holes in an argument or theory, you find weak points in it so that it is no longer valid.
e.g. He then goes on to pick holes in the article before reaching his conclusion.
他接著在文章中挑了一番刺兒后才作出結(jié)論。
